    The Pacific Asia Travel Association (PATA) has initiated a comprehensive Tourism Skills Programme aimed at elevating the skill levels of professionals across the tourism sector. Launched on May 20, 2026, this program is designed to address the growing demand for skilled workers in the travel industry, particularly in the Asia-Pacific region.     Understanding PATA Launches Tourism Skills Programme – Safariindia.com – May 20, 2026

    PATA’s Tourism Skills Programme focuses on equipping tourism professionals with essential skills needed to navigate the evolving landscape of the industry. The initiative will cover a wide array of topics, from customer service excellence to sustainable tourism practices. It emphasizes hands-on training and real-world applications to ensure participants gain practical experience. Originally reported by safariindia.com.

    “We recognize the urgent need for upskilling in our industry, especially as we recover from the impacts of the COVID-19 pandemic,” said PATA CEO, Liz Ortiguera. “This program is designed not only to improve individual capabilities but also to foster a more resilient and adaptable workforce.”

    Target Audience and Enrollment Details

    The Tourism Skills Programme is tailored for a diverse audience, encompassing everyone from frontline staff to mid-level managers. PATA encourages organizations to enroll their employees in the program to ensure their teams are well-prepared to meet current and future challenges in tourism.

    Enrollment will be open to both members and non-members of PATA, with a special focus on young professionals and those seeking to enter the tourism industry. The program is set to launch in various locations across the Asia-Pacific region, making it accessible to a wider audience.

    “We believe that investing in our people is crucial for the long-term success of the tourism sector,” added Ortiguera. “By offering this program, we aim to build a strong foundation for the future of travel and tourism.”

    Partnerships and Collaboration

    PATA is collaborating with educational institutions and industry partners to develop relevant course content. This collaboration will ensure that the training provided aligns with industry standards and meets the needs of employers. The organization is also exploring opportunities to integrate digital learning tools to enhance the learning experience.

    “Through partnerships with leading educational bodies, we can create a curriculum that reflects the current trends and demands of the tourism sector,” said Ortiguera. This collaborative approach will also allow for the sharing of best practices and innovations across the industry.

    Impact on the Tourism Sector

    The introduction of the Tourism Skills Programme is expected to have a significant impact on the tourism sector in the Asia-Pacific region. As travel continues to rebound post-pandemic, the demand for skilled labor will increase. By equipping professionals with the necessary skills, PATA aims to enhance the overall quality of service in the tourism industry.

    Experts predict that this initiative could lead to improved job satisfaction and retention rates among tourism employees, as they feel more empowered and capable in their roles. Additionally, the emphasis on sustainability within the program aligns with the growing consumer demand for responsible travel options.

    “This program is not just about skill enhancement; it’s about creating a sustainable future for tourism,” Ortiguera emphasized. “By investing in skills now, we’re ensuring that the tourism industry can thrive for generations to come.”

    PATA’s Tourism Skills Programme represents a proactive step towards addressing the skills gap in the tourism sector. With a focus on practical training, collaboration with educators, and a commitment to sustainability, the initiative not only prepares individuals for immediate challenges but also sets the stage for a resilient future in travel. As the program rolls out, it will be interesting to see its effects on the industry and how it shapes the careers of tourism professionals across the region.
